Do fast twitch muscle grow faster?

Fast-twitch muscle fibers, also known as type ll muscle fibers, contract faster (hence the name) and have about a 25 to 75% greater potential for muscle growth than type l fibers. This is why they’re generally considered helpful for power sports like basketball, football, and sprinting.

Are biceps slow or fast twitch?

The chest muscles, triceps/biceps, and hamstrings are more fast-twitch. Shoulders, forearms, and calves, however, are more slow-twitch, while quads and back muscles tend to be a mix. To train fast-twitch muscles, weight lift with lower reps (5-7) and more weight. For slow-twitch, go for 10-12 reps and lower weight.

Which fiber type gets tired the fastest?

Slow-twitch muscle fibers are all about endurance or long-lasting energy. In comparison, fast-twitch muscle fibers give you sudden bursts of energy but get tired quickly.

Do fast twitch muscles decrease with age?

Research shows you lose a higher ratio of fast-twitch muscle fibers relative to slow-twitch as you age. This means your strength and power capabilities decline more than your endurance skills as the years pass – and, yes, that matters. Those fast-twitch muscles are important!

What color are human muscles?

Answer and Explanation: Skeletal muscles are red because they contain a protein called myoglobin, which is red in color. Skeletal muscles require a constant supply of energy. Oxygen is required for metabolism to occur in the muscle cells.

What color are bones?

Bones are whitish because of their chemical composition. When alive, bones are white~yellow~red because of the mineral, fat and bloody components. Dead dry bone is white because of calcium phosphate which makes up a large portion of the mineral content.

What is a Type 1 muscle fiber?

Type I fibers are a “slow twitch” muscle fiber. They are called slow twitch as they generate force at a slower rate comparably with type II. These fibers also have a slower rate of fatigue.
